@Gunnar Hjalmarsson It is definitely meaningful to distinguish between hanging and crashing. It is always meaningful, because in a hang (construed in the broadest sense of the term), a program continues running indefinitely without doing anything, whereas in a crash, it terminates abnormally. There are not very many problems that will cause both hangs and crashes in the same program in response to the same user action. The adverb "eternally" makes it clear that the term "hang" in this bug report was *not* being used to refer to a crash.
